Job Summary

Job Summary

In person position, Redlands, CA. The Accounts Payable Technician II is an accounting professional responsible for supporting daily accounts payable operations to ensure timely and accurate processing of invoices and payments. This role reviews and verifies vendor invoices, enters data into the accounting system, and assists with payment processing in accordance with school policies and procedures. The position serves as a key point of contact for vendors and internal departments, helping to resolve discrepancies and respond to payment inquiries. The Accounts Payable Technician II maintains organized financial records, supports month-end closing activities, and ensures compliance with internal controls and accounting standards.
